Description

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') vulnerability in Remi Corson Easy Theme Options easy-theme-options allows Reflected XSS.This issue affects Easy Theme Options: from n/a through <= 1.0.

Technical Analysis

CVE-2025-68839 identifies a reflected Cross-site Scripting (XSS) vulnerability in the Easy Theme Options plugin developed by Remi Corson, affecting versions up to and including 1.0. The vulnerability stems from improper neutralization of input during web page generation, allowing malicious input to be reflected back to users without adequate sanitization or encoding. This flaw enables attackers to craft URLs or web requests that inject malicious JavaScript code, which executes in the victim's browser context when they interact with the crafted link or page. The attack vector is network-based (AV:N), requires low attack complexity (AC:L), no privileges (PR:N), but does require user interaction (UI:R). The vulnerability has a scope change (S:C), meaning it can affect resources beyond the vulnerable component. The impact affects confidentiality, integrity, and availability, though confidentiality and integrity impacts are limited to partial compromise (C:L, I:L), and availability impact is also low (A:L). No known exploits are currently reported in the wild, but the vulnerability is publicly disclosed and rated with a CVSS v3.1 score of 7.1, categorizing it as high severity. The plugin is commonly used in WordPress environments to manage theme options, making it a target for attackers aiming to compromise websites or steal user credentials via session hijacking or phishing. The lack of patches or official fixes at the time of disclosure increases the urgency for organizations to implement interim mitigations.

Potential Impact

For European organizations, the reflected XSS vulnerability in Easy Theme Options poses risks including session hijacking, theft of sensitive user data, defacement, and potential pivoting to more severe attacks such as privilege escalation or malware deployment. Organizations running WordPress sites with this plugin are at risk of reputational damage and regulatory non-compliance if user data is compromised, especially under GDPR. The vulnerability's ease of exploitation without authentication and low complexity means attackers can target a wide range of users, including customers and employees. This can lead to credential theft or unauthorized actions performed on behalf of users. The availability impact, while low, could still result in denial of service or degraded user experience if exploited at scale. Given the widespread use of WordPress in Europe, especially in sectors like e-commerce, media, and public services, the threat is significant. The lack of known exploits currently provides a window for proactive defense, but the public disclosure increases the risk of imminent exploitation attempts.

Mitigation Recommendations

European organizations should immediately audit their WordPress installations to identify the presence of the Easy Theme Options plugin and its version. Until an official patch is released, implement strict input validation and output encoding on all user-supplied data within the plugin's scope, possibly via custom code or web application firewalls (WAFs) that can detect and block reflected XSS payloads. Deploy Content Security Policy (CSP) headers to restrict the execution of unauthorized scripts and reduce the impact of potential XSS attacks. Educate users and administrators about the risks of clicking unknown or suspicious links, especially those that could trigger reflected XSS. Monitor web server and application logs for unusual request patterns indicative of exploitation attempts. Consider temporarily disabling or replacing the plugin if feasible. Once a vendor patch is available, prioritize its deployment and verify the fix through testing. Additionally, maintain updated backups and incident response plans to quickly recover from any successful attacks.
